Ilyana wanted to call her friend by name, but a strong fist slammed into her stomach, knocking the air out of her lungs. The inquisitor's rage raged. Through her pain, Ilyana was surprised at how cruel her friend had become. Is it because he is suffering? Because she couldn't return his feelings?

- You will pay for this! - the man grabbed Ilyana by the collar and approached the cliff, almost holding her suspended. The runes on the stones glowed crimson, pulsating like the heartbeat of hell.

- Your witchcraft will not help you! No one can hide from justice!

Ilyana realized with horror that she was standing on the very edge of a cliff. The left foot shuffled over the stone and hung over the abyss. Every breath felt like a stabbing pain. If the girl doesn't call his name now, she's done for.

Kyrian pulled his hand back, pushing her over the cliff. A gust of wind swirled, throwing back Ilyana's hood and revealing her facial features.

- Kirian! - The voice, hoarse with pain, was too weak
